Learning the Ropes in Animal Husbandry

Have you ever wondered how to truly care for a goat? Participating in 4-H goat showmanship is like jumping into a hands-on workshop about animal husbandry. You’re not just learning the basics—you’re developing a profound understanding of everything that contributes to your goat’s health and happiness.

From nutrition to grooming, this experience equips you with the skills needed to ensure your goats thrive. Think about it: every time you handle your goat, you’re not just brushing their coat or feeding them. You’re becoming a miniature expert in their well-being! You’ll learn about their dietary needs, how to spot signs of illness, and even how to manage stress (both yours and theirs!).

And let’s not overlook the fact that this knowledge isn’t just for show. It lays a strong foundation for any future endeavors in animal care. Whether you’re dreaming of a career in veterinary sciences or simply want to be the best pet owner, these skills are your stepping stones.

Public Speaking: More Than Just a Required Class

Now, let’s talk about the elephant in the room—public speaking. Many cringe at the thought of standing in front of a crowd, but here’s the kicker: goat showmanship offers a real, laid-back environment to hone those skills.

When you show your goat, you’re not just leading them around the ring. You’re presenting! This is your moment to communicate effectively with judges who want to know how much you care for your animal. Imagine explaining your goat's breed characteristics or how you keep them healthy. This is about storytelling, showcasing the bond you share with your furry companion.

Public speaking in this context isn’t confined to a classroom; it’s practical, engaging, and relevant. You learn to express yourself confidently and clearly—a skill that’s valuable in every aspect of life, whether you’re nailing that job interview or simply chatting with friends.
